For those planning a visit to Clarbeston Road, it’s important to note that the station is characterized by its modest facilities. There is no ticket office nor ticket vending machines, which means passengers must plan ahead and purchase tickets online. While the station doesn’t provide access to amenities like waiting rooms, restrooms, or shops, it does offer basic seating, allowing travelers to wait comfortably for their trains.
Accessibility is partially available, with step-free access limited by steep ramps. Travelers with reduced mobility may find these ramps challenging. For other support needs, customers can contact the Passenger Assist service for guidance and help at this unstaffed station.
Upon arrival at Clarbeston Road, travelers eager to explore the surroundings or continue their journey can take advantage of the rail replacement services available at the station entrance. Although no bicycle hire facilities are on-site, the surrounding rural roads offer splendid paths for those interested in cycling through Wales.

Wandsworth Common station prides itself on being user-friendly with a plethora of facilities. The ticket office operates from early mornings to nearly midnight, offering flexibility for your travel plans. If buying tickets in advance suits you better, pick them up at the available ticket machines. Accessibility is a thoughtful addition here, with induction loops and Disabled Persons Railcard-enabled ticket machines ensuring ease for everyone.
While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ms, you can find seating areas to relax before catching your train. Safety is prioritized through the presence of CCTV, and while luggage storage is unavailable, the staff offers assistance for those who need help navigating the station. The charming simplicity of Wandsworth is slightly amplified by a free 24-hour parking service managed by APCOA Parking UK, with space for 25 vehicles, including one accessible spot.

For the cycle enthusiasts, the station offers 66 bicycle storage spaces, sheltered and monitored by CCTV. While there's no cycle hire available on-site, it's easy to meander through the picturesque streets of Wandsworth by renting a bike nearby.
